Etymology[edit]

A blend from Latin Eurōpa (Europe) + Ancient Greek πᾰντός (pantós), from πᾶς (pâs, all, whole). Literally, all Europe.

Proper noun[edit]

Europanto

  1. An artificial language originally created by Diego Marani in 1996, combining vocabulary from a number of European languages.
